Background Section 204 of the Food and Drug Administration Modernization Act of 1997 (FDAMA) (Public Law 105-115) amended section 514 of the Federal Food, Drug, and Cosmetic Act (the act) (21 U.S.C. 360d). Amended section 514 allows FDA to recognize consensus standards developed by international and national organizations for use in satisfying portions of device premarket review submissions or other requirements. In a notice published in the Federal Register of February 25, 1998 (63 FR 9561), FDA announced the availability of a guidance entitled ``Recognition and Use of Consensus Standards.'' The notice described how FDA would implement its standard recognition program and provided the initial list of recognized standards. In Federal Register notices published on October 16, 1998 (63 FR 55617), July 12, 1999 (64 FR 37546), November 15, 2000 (65 FR 69022), May 7, 2001 (66 FR 23032), January 14, 2002 (67 FR 1774), October 2, 2002 (67 FR 61893), April 28, 2003 (68 FR 22391), March 8, 2004 (69 FR 10712), June 18, 2004 (69 FR 34176), October 4, 2004 (69 FR 59240), May 27, 2005 (70 FR 30756), November 8, 2005 (70 FR 67713), and March 31, 2006 (71 FR 16313), FDA modified its initial list of FDA recognized consensus standards. These notices describe the addition, withdrawal, and revision of certain standards recognized by FDA. Modifications to the List of Recognized Standards, Recognition List Number: 015 FDA is announcing the addition, withdrawal, correction, and revision of certain consensus standards the agency will recognize for use in satisfying premarket reviews and other requirements for devices. FDA will incorporate these modifications in the list of FDA Recognized Consensus Standards in the agency's searchable database. FDA will use the term ``Recognition List Number: 015'' to identify these current modifications. In table 1 of this document, FDA describes the following modifications: (1) The withdrawal of standards and their replacement by others, (2) the correction of errors made by FDA in listing previously recognized standards, and (3) the changes to the supplementary information sheets of recognized standards that describe revisions to the applicability of the standards. In section III of this document, FDA lists modifications the agency is making that involve the initial addition of standards not previously recognized by FDA. Recommendation of Standards for Recognition by FDA Any person may recommend consensus standards as candidates for recognition under section 514 of the act by submitting such recommendations, with reasons for the recommendation, to the contact person (see FOR FURTHER INFORMATION CONTACT). To be properly considered such recommendations should contain, at a minimum, the following information: (1) Title of the standard, (2) any reference number and date, (3) name and address of the national or international standards development organization, (4) a proposed list of devices for which a declaration of conformity to this standard should routinely apply, and (5) a brief identification of the testing or performance or other characteristics of the device(s) that would be addressed by a declaration of conformity.
